Football Unites, Racism Divides (FURD) notes the recent press coverage of Kyle Walker.

Kyle has been a FURD ambassador for six years now who has regularly shown his support for the project's aim to use football as a means of building mutual understanding and togetherness. He has very strong family and friendship roots in Sheffield, and has always recognised the role his parents have played in his development.

Kyle was recommended to Sheffield United by FURD coaches as a 7 year old, so we have taken great pride in his progress from council flats close by the Bramall Lane ground to England international and treble winner with Manchester City.

He does not deserve to be the coronavirus scapegoat being painted by some sections of the media, nor the harassment of family members that has taken place recently. FURD stands firmly behind Kyle and his family at this difficult time.

FURD (Football Unites, Racism Divides) was established by youth workers, community groups and football fans in Sheffield in 1995, and aims to increase understanding and cross-cultural relationships through the power of football.
